MAMBA PAPER THINGS TO KNOW BEFORE YOU BUY

mamba paper Things To Know Before You Buy

mamba paper Things To Know Before You Buy

Blog Article

Discretization has deep connections to constant-time programs which might endow them with supplemental Homes including resolution invariance and immediately making sure that the product is properly normalized.

running on byte-sized tokens, transformers scale poorly as each and every token need to "attend" to each other token resulting in O(n2) scaling rules, Subsequently, Transformers opt to use subword tokenization to lessen the volume of tokens in text, nonetheless, this leads to really massive vocabulary tables read more and phrase embeddings.

this tensor just isn't influenced by padding. it can be used to update the cache in the right position and to infer

× to incorporate evaluation benefits you first should include a undertaking to this paper. Add a whole new evaluation result row

Although the recipe for forward go ought to be outlined within this perform, a person need to get in touch with the Module

We cautiously utilize the vintage method of recomputation to reduce the memory demands: the intermediate states usually are not saved but recomputed while in the backward pass in the event the inputs are loaded from HBM to SRAM.

This dedicate will not belong to any branch on this repository, and will belong into a fork outside of the repository.

This is often exemplified from the Selective Copying endeavor, but happens ubiquitously in frequent data modalities, particularly for discrete details — such as the existence of language fillers which include “um”.

Use it as a regular PyTorch Module and make reference to the PyTorch documentation for all issue linked to typical use

As of nonetheless, none of those variants have been demonstrated to be empirically successful at scale throughout domains.

efficiency is anticipated to get equivalent or much better than other architectures experienced on identical info, but not to match more substantial or great-tuned versions.

Also, Mamba simplifies its architecture by integrating the SSM style and design with MLP blocks, leading to a homogeneous and streamlined structure, furthering the product's functionality for typical sequence modeling across details styles that come with language, audio, and genomics, whilst preserving effectiveness in both equally instruction and inference.[one]

This will impact the product's knowledge and technology abilities, specifically for languages with rich morphology or tokens not very well-represented within the education knowledge.

check out PDF Abstract:even though Transformers are the principle architecture at the rear of deep learning's achievements in language modeling, point out-Area designs (SSMs) such as Mamba have lately been revealed to match or outperform Transformers at modest to medium scale. We exhibit that these families of products are actually really closely similar, and develop a abundant framework of theoretical connections between SSMs and variants of consideration, linked as a result of many decompositions of a very well-researched course of structured semiseparable matrices.

watch PDF HTML (experimental) summary:Foundation versions, now powering the vast majority of enjoyable programs in deep learning, are Practically universally dependant on the Transformer architecture and its Main awareness module. quite a few subquadratic-time architectures such as linear notice, gated convolution and recurrent versions, and structured point out House products (SSMs) are already developed to deal with Transformers' computational inefficiency on lengthy sequences, but they have not executed in addition to interest on crucial modalities including language. We determine that a crucial weak spot of these products is their incapacity to complete articles-primarily based reasoning, and make a number of advancements. initially, basically allowing the SSM parameters be capabilities of the enter addresses their weak point with discrete modalities, allowing for the product to selectively propagate or ignore facts together the sequence size dimension dependant upon the latest token.

Report this page